Free laptops for kids in Poland?

[ Monday, 15 September 2008, admin ]

Numerous media have recently informed that Polish government will be giving away laptops to every kid in the country. The project will cost about 500 mln PLN (250 mln USD) yearly over the next couple of years and first laptops will be handed as early as September 2009. Borys Musielak has done a write-up on [...]

OOXML ISO aftermath in Poland

[ Thursday, 10 April 2008, michuk ]

Tomasz Bednarski (Mandriva Poland) wrote a letter to PKN president, Tomasz Schweitzer, in which he expressed his concerns about the Polish OOXML ratification process which Bednarski took part of, as a member of the technical committee 182. We publish the translation of his letter and the response from Schweitzer.

No consensus over OOXML in Poland, yet

[ Sunday, 23 March 2008, michuk ]

Last Thursday PKN (Polish Normalization Committee) had a meeting on which it was supposed to come up with the decision concerning Polish recommendation for ISO/IEC DIS 29500 (OOXML) proposed standard. The common stance has not been acheived.
